December in Houston typically experiences mild, often fluctuating temperatures. Average highs range from the mid-60s to low 70s Fahrenheit (approximately 18-22 degrees Celsius), while average lows fall between the mid-40s and low 50s Fahrenheit (around 7-10 degrees Celsius). Rainfall is relatively common, with an average of around 4-5 inches throughout the month. While snowfall is rare, light frost can occasionally occur, particularly in the outskirts of the city. This period represents a transition from fall to winter, bringing cooler temperatures and shorter daylight hours.
